I was just in your situation aswell.
I ordered the DH1.

In short, the DH1 has better cranks, rims, X9 derailleur, forks and also has an e13 guide which you will definitely need if you're going DH.
However the Comp has better brakes.

I couldn't resist with all the goodies of the DH1 :D
 
Hit Oxy Falls with a Glory 8 yesterday & today.
That bike is sweeeeeeet. Found it so much easier to hit the big drops and woodwork then my Sunday. Much easier to pull up front wheel due to TT being shorter. Sunday was faster thru the rock gardens & twisties tho but its more of a DH bike. The single crown forks made the bike more controllable thru the air and technical sections Guess u gotta decide what you want to do more of but i am pretty sure the DH would handle the FR stuff at Oxy fine. In fact I have seen a heap of guys ripping up Oxy Falls on the Glory DH.
I think the Glory 8's are the perfect bike for Oxford Falls as its not a pure DH track and more FR orientated

After thinking about it for a few months finally decided the glory was the way to go. Then the 08's came out and I had to decide between the DH1 and Expert. Leant toward the DH1 for the value, looks, full downhill etc but then tried the expert and finally decided on that. Got a good deal in Adelaide. $3800 base price, added E13 DRS and swapping Totem's for 66 SL 1 ATA's (apparently more reliable, smooooth, and travel adjustable plus also like to try some Marzocchi's after a few pairs of rockshoxx) total of $4080. Cant wait to pick up the bike next week.
Think the specs are way better, Mavics (same as DH0), Codes, top of the line single crowns etc. Should be a good strong reliable bike. I am a biggish guy, 6 foot 3, 87kg.
New to duallies so would have liked the full DH bike experience but thought should be able to do most DH on it PLUS jumps, freeride etc. More versatile with the single crowns and dual ring. Also easier to go single crown to triples if ever want that, with the full 1.5 headtube rather than the 1.5 and 1 1/8.
